iphone - 双击并滑动/拖动手指以放大/缩小

标签 iphone sdk uiscrollview zooming

如果有人使用过 iOS 版谷歌地图应用程序,那么它有一个很棒的功能,可以用一根手指放大/缩小: 双击 uiscrollview,然后立即向上或向下滑动手指以放大/缩小。 有谁知道这是如何实现的?谷歌发布了其中的任何片段吗?

最佳答案

我将此功能添加到 my UIScrollView category .
实际的点击识别很简单,计算“正确”(无论感觉如何“正确”)zoomScale就是问题所在……如果您认为该类别处理得不够好,请不要犹豫告诉我并在 github 页面上打开一个新问题。

关于iphone - 双击并滑动/拖动手指以放大/缩小,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15848897/

相关文章:

iphone - OpenGL ES 闪光的强光

Android SDK 管理器不工作

ios - 如何将带有 Storyboard和 xib 的 swift 项目转换为自定义 sdk/框架

ios - UIScrollView 缩放仅用 2 个手指

ios - 在水平 UIScrollView 中向上滑动 View ?

javascript - 从 iphone 获取图像,使用 phonegap camera api

iphone - UIImagePickerController内部的imagePickerController:didFinishPickingMediaWithInfo方法中的应用程序崩溃

iphone - NSUserDefaults 在两个不同的类中为键返回不同的值

android - 在我的 Mac 上启动 Android Studio 时出现 "SDK tools directory is missing"

iphone - 单屏两个UITableView